Dan Repacholi: Join the Free Public Forum on Male Infertility
Dan Repacholi, Federal Member for Hunter at Australian Parliament Special Envoy for Men’s Health, shared a post on LinkedIn:
“Infertility affects 1 in 6 couples worldwide, and male factors are responsible in about 50% of cases. As science advances, we’re learning just how crucial the male role is, not only for conception, but for the health of our future generations.
Join a free public forum shining a spotlight on male reproductive health presented jointly with Royal Society of NSW.
Hear from local researchers from University of Newcastle and Hunter Medical Research Institute (HMRI), IVF experts, men’s health specialists, and Hit 106.9’s Nick Allen-Ducat (Ducko) sharing his personal fertility journey.
Let’s break the silence and broaden the conversation, because it’s not just a women’s issue.
Thursday 30 October | 6-8pm
NEX Newcastle
